Gang & Colleagues Win MURI Grant

Mar 07 2022

A team of researchers, led by Oleg Gang, (Columbia Engineering), was awarded a Department of Defense MURI grant on structurally and functionally switchable nanomaterials. The effort will establish platform approaches for creating dynamic 3D nanomaterials and integrating them with molecular-level control circuitry to enable reconfiguration processes governed by chemical, biomolecular, and physical signals. The team includes groups from Columbia University (Oleg Gang and Nanfang Yu), Johns Hopkins University, University of Michigan at Ann Arbor, University of Wisconsin-Madison, Sydney University, Melbourne University, and Swinburne University of Technology.

The anticipated amount is $6.25M with additional $5M for their Australian partners. Professor Gang is leading the effort.
